Practice Details

An opportunity is available for a BC/BE Pediatric Hospitalist. The physician will be responsible for the Special Care nursery, level IIB, newborn care, attendance at high-risk deliveries, inpatient pediatric care and emergency department consults. The new physician will need to be comfortable with management of infants born at 32 weeks and above. Practice a schedule of seven 24 hr in-house shifts per month. This is a hospital employed position with No Call beyond your 24 hr shifts. A competitive salary with bonuses will be offered, along with generous benefits.


This is not a visa opportunity.


Located in western Ohio, this is a thriving upscale community of nearly 50,000. The city is home to several Fortune 500 companies and excellent schools. 90 min drives to metro areas of Detroit, Columbus and Fort Wayne.
